}

/***************************************************/

private static object Evaluate(string formula, object globals)
{
return CompileScript(formula, globals.GetType()).RunAsync(globals: globals).Result.ReturnValue;
}

/***************************************************/

private static Script CompileScript(string formula, Type globalsType)
{
(string, Type) key = (formula, globalsType);
Script result;
if (!m_CompiledScripts.TryGetValue(key, out result))
{
result = CSharpScript.Create(formula, globalsType: globalsType);
m_CompiledScripts.Add(key, result);
}

return result;
}


/***************************************************/
/**** Private Fields ****/
/***************************************************/

private static Dictionary<(string, Type), Script> m_CompiledScripts = new Dictionary<(string, Type), Script>();

/***************************************************/
